More than 1 million people are expected to take part in this weekend’s Caribbean Festival in Toronto. The big King and Queen competition was held last night at Lamport Stadium, where men and women were judged on their elaborate costumes in an annual event that’s been going on for over 40 years. Parts of Lakeshore Boulevard will be closed Friday at midnight to accommodate Saturday’s annual parade. Lakeshore Boulevard will reopen Sunday
